Hydration Power

Have you ever wondered what makes a moisturizing cream effective for 4c hair? The key is deep, lasting hydration. Look for creams with nourishing oils and shea butter. These ingredients penetrate the hair to lock in moisture, keeping curls soft and bouncy all day. Products that contain natural emollients and humectants attract moisture to your hair and hold it there. This prevents dryness and reduces breakage. Avoid formulas with harsh sulfates and parabens. These ingredients strip moisture and damage your hair. Choosing a cream with strong hydration powers makes your curls more defined. Your hair feels softer, looks healthier, and stays moisturized longer. Using the right product makes a noticeable difference in your hair’s health and appearance.

Ingredient Quality

Have you ever looked at a moisturizing cream and wondered if it’s good for your 4c hair? Ingredient quality is very important. Look for creams with natural emollients like shea butter, coconut oil, or olive oil. These ingredients penetrate hair deeply and lock in moisture. Ingredients like panthenol and marshmallow root are useful because they strengthen and soften curls. They also do not leave heavy buildup. Avoid harsh chemicals like parabens, sulfates, mineral oil, and petrolatum. These can dry out your hair quickly. Instead, choose products with nourishing oils and botanicals. These ingredients repair damage and improve hair health over time. Lightweight and non-greasy formulas work well for fine or tightly coiled hair. They provide deep hydration without weighing hair down. Your curls will thank you for choosing quality ingredients.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Often Should I Apply Moisturizing Cream to 4c Hair?

You should apply moisturizing cream to your 4c hair at least 2-3 times a week to keep it hydrated. Adjust frequency based on your hair’s needs, climate, and activity level for ideal moisture retention.

Can These Moisturizers Be Used on Natural and Relaxed 4c Hair?

Yes, these moisturizers work well on both natural and relaxed 4c hair. Just make sure you choose products suited for your hair type and follow the instructions to avoid buildup or dryness.

Do These Creams Help With Scalp Nourishment or Only Hair Strands?

These creams nourish both your scalp and hair strands, helping to improve scalp health, reduce dryness, and promote growth. You’ll notice healthier, more moisturized hair and a comfortable scalp when you incorporate them into your routine regularly.

Are There Specific Ingredients to Avoid in Moisturizing Creams for 4c Hair?

You should avoid creams with alcohol, sulfates, parabens, and mineral oils because they can dry out your 4c hair or cause buildup. Instead, look for ingredients like shea butter, coconut oil, and aloe vera for ideal moisture.
